Supportive Shoes for Health Benefits

Wearing supportive shoes is essential for maintaining good foot health. Skechers Max Cushioning technology contributes to this by providing superior arch support and cushioning. This technology helps reduce the impact on joints, particularly for individuals with joint pain. By distributing the force of each step evenly, Skechers Max Cushioning shoes minimize the risk of joint strain and discomfort.

Wearing supportive shoes can also help prevent injuries and alleviate existing foot problems. For instance, Plantar fasciitis, a common condition characterized by inflammation of the plantar fascia, can be alleviated by wearing shoes with proper arch support and cushioning. Similarly, shoes with adequate cushioning can help reduce the risk of heel pain and Achilles tendonitis.

Skechers Max Cushioning shoes are particularly beneficial for individuals with joint pain, such as those suffering from arthritis or tendinitis. By providing superior cushioning and support, these shoes can reduce the impact on joints and alleviate pain. This is especially important for individuals who engage in high-impact activities, such as running or jumping.

### Potential Factors Reducing Effectiveness

Several factors can reduce the effectiveness of the Max Cushioning technology, including:
* Overuse: Excessive running or high-impact activities can cause premature wear on the midsole material, reducing the shoe’s ability to absorb shock effectively.
* Poor Storage: Failing to store the shoes in a dry place can lead to moisture accumulation, causing damage to the upper material and the cushioning system.
* Neglectful Maintenance: Failing to regularly clean and maintain the shoes can lead to the growth of bacteria and odors, which can compromise the shoe’s comfort and performance.
